void Slit::addClient(Window w) {
fluxbox->grab();
if (fluxbox->validateWindow(w)) {
SlitClient *client = new SlitClient;
client->client_window = w;
XWMHints *wmhints = XGetWMHints(display, w);
if (wmhints) {
if ((wmhints->flags & IconWindowHint) &&
(wmhints->icon_window != None)) {
XMoveWindow(display, client->client_window, screen->getWidth() + 10,
screen->getHeight() + 10);
XMapWindow(display, client->client_window);
client->icon_window = wmhints->icon_window;
client->window = client->icon_window;
} else {
client->icon_window = None;
client->window = client->client_window;
}
XFree(wmhints);
} else {
client->icon_window = None;
client->window = client->client_window;
}
#ifndef KDE
XWindowAttributes attrib;
if (XGetWindowAttributes(display, client->window, &attrib)) {
client->width = attrib.width;
client->height = attrib.height;
} else {
client->width = client->height = 64;
}
#else //KDE stuff starts here
XWindowAttributes attrib;
//Check and see if new client is a KDE dock applet
//If so force reasonable size
bool iskdedockapp=false;
Atom ajunk;
int ijunk;
unsigned long *data = (unsigned long *) 0, uljunk;
// Check if KDE v2.x dock applet
if (XGetWindowProperty(fluxbox->getXDisplay(), w,
fluxbox->getKWM2DockwindowAtom(), 0l, 1l, False,
fluxbox->getKWM2DockwindowAtom(),
&ajunk, &ijunk, &uljunk, &uljunk,
(unsigned char **) &data) == Success) {
iskdedockapp = (data && data[0] != 0);
XFree((char *) data);
}
// Check if KDE v1.x dock applet
if (!iskdedockapp) {
if (XGetWindowProperty(fluxbox->getXDisplay(), w,
fluxbox->getKWM1DockwindowAtom(), 0l, 1l, False,
fluxbox->getKWM1DockwindowAtom(),
&ajunk, &ijunk, &uljunk, &uljunk,
(unsigned char **) &data) == Success) {
iskdedockapp = (data && data[0] != 0);
XFree((char *) data);
}
}
if (iskdedockapp)
client->width = client->height = 24;
else {
if (XGetWindowAttributes(display, client->window, &attrib)) {
client->width = attrib.width;
client->height = attrib.height;
} else
client->width = client->height = 64;
}
#endif // KDE
XSetWindowBorderWidth(display, client->window, 0);
XSelectInput(display, frame.window, NoEventMask);
XSelectInput(display, client->window, NoEventMask);
XReparentWindow(display, client->window, frame.window, 0, 0);

void Slit::removeClient(SlitClient *client, Bool remap) {
fluxbox->removeSlitSearch(client->client_window);
fluxbox->removeSlitSearch(client->icon_window);
clientList->remove(client);
screen->removeNetizen(client->window);
if (remap && fluxbox->validateWindow(client->window)) {
XSelectInput(display, frame.window, NoEventMask);
XSelectInput(display, client->window, NoEventMask);
XReparentWindow(display, client->window, screen->getRootWindow(),
client->x, client->y);
XChangeSaveSet(display, client->window, SetModeDelete);
XSelectInput(display, frame.window, SubstructureRedirectMask |
ButtonPressMask | EnterWindowMask | LeaveWindowMask);
XFlush(display);
}
delete client;
}
void Slit::removeClient(Window w, Bool remap) {
fluxbox->grab();
Bool reconf = False;
LinkedListIterator<SlitClient> it(clientList);
for (; it.current(); it++)
if (it.current()->window == w) {
removeClient(it.current(), remap);
reconf = True;
break;
}
if (reconf) reconfigure();
fluxbox->ungrab();
}
